Add a Page Break inside a Pricing Table
The ability to place a page break block inside of a pricing table. This way, long pricing tables can be split up on multiple pages without needing to create separate tables.

We appreciate your feedback regarding the Page breaks topic. After a product and technical investigation, we released a few improvements.
We have implemented a new pricing table header setting that allows you to repeat the header on every page and improves the PDF rendering experience for multi-page pricing tables within PandaDoc. More information is available here.
Additionally, we released a beta version of a few more features based on user requests regarding page breaks. We’ve added upvoters (organizations) of this feature to the beta tester group.
What’s inside these beta version improvements?- Grand total cannot be alone on the next page if pricing rows are huge. Instead, it will move to the next page with 1 or 2 lines
- If a section header is the last line in the pricing table on a page, it will move to the next page

UK National Insurance number validation (NiNo)
National insurance numbers (NINo) should appear in the following combination of letters and numbers - two letters, six numbers, one letter. For example: QQ 123456 C.
